KAIZER CHIEFS AGREE DEAL FOR MAKGALWA

According to iDiski Times, Makgalwa will be on his way to Naturena but only in time for the start of the 2024-25 campaign.

“Information received from a reliable source confirmed that City agreed to let Makgalwa join Chiefs, but not in the January window and only when the current season finishes. Bafana Ba Gucci could not let Makgalwa join Chiefs in the current season as they are competing for promotion in the Motsepe Foundation Championship, sitting fourth place three points behind table toppers Orbit College,” they said.

MAKGALWA KNOWS THE PSL

Keletso Makgalwa won three league titles with Pitso Mosimane at Sundowns. However, he went out on loan to Swallows in the 2021-22 campaign. From there he headed to TS Galaxy, becoming a bit-part player for the Rockets. After another loan stint with All Stars FC, he was released at the start of the current campaign to head to Upington City. He’s started well there, with four goals and three assists in 10 league outings.

His performances at City haven’t gone unnoticed as he attracted interest from various teams like Sekhukhune United, Richards Bay and Kaizer Chiefs.
